Transaction 50c090963c112c71418cb353772fbb5cb05717a4eaeae23a5f8027fbc1b77aa3

1 Input
1 Outputs
  • 50c090963c112c71418cb353772fbb5cb05717a4eaeae23a5f8027fbc1b77aa3:0
  • value  34570
    address  32XvPqZUubwTm7hkX1Uf9G3yB43B5iQWyt